About Converting Imperial hundredweights per Cubic foot to Milligrams per Quart

Imperial hundredweight per Cubic foot and Milligram per Quart both measure density — mass per unit volume — a property used to identify materials, check manufacturing quality, and predict whether something floats or sinks. As a fixed reference point, water has a density of exactly 1000 kg/m³ (1 g/cm³, 1 g/mL) at its temperature of maximum density, which is why many density figures in science and engineering are quoted relative to water. Both are mass per volume density units.

Formula

milligrams per quart = imperial hundredweights per cubic foot × 1697821.44049

This factor comes from each unit's defined relationship to the category's base unit: 1 imperial hundredweight per cubic foot equals 1794.06789788 base units, and 1 milligram per quart equals 0.00105668820943 base units, so dividing one by the other gives the direct imperial hundredweight per cubic foot-to-milligram per quart factor of 1697821.44049.

What's the difference between density and mass concentration?

Density is the mass of a pure substance or material per unit volume. Mass concentration is the mass of one component — like a dissolved solute — within a mixture's total volume. The two use the same kind of units but describe different physical situations.
